Output dd4da70f2d5e19232fc228b3e77214b0dcb88e3800306f6575f46850139a5129:1

value
18780000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1308abfa0920ce89264693e27bb90a83daac4c7d OP_EQUAL
address
9tAutZUDqM2g7QKmKChqYcuQgdR3DHjczf
transaction
dd4da70f2d5e19232fc228b3e77214b0dcb88e3800306f6575f46850139a5129